Step-by-Step IIOracle NetSuite ERP Login Instructions
Alright, let's dive into the actual IIOracle NetSuite ERP login process. It’s pretty straightforward, but let's walk through it step-by-step to make sure you've got it down:
- Open Your Web Browser: First things first, open your favorite web browser (Chrome, Firefox, Safari, Edge – whatever floats your boat!).
- Navigate to the NetSuite Login Page: Type the NetSuite login URL into the address bar. This is usually something like
system.netsuite.comor a custom URL provided by your company's NetSuite administrator. Make sure you double-check the URL to avoid phishing attempts. - Enter Your User ID: You'll see a field for your User ID or Email. Type in the User ID that was assigned to you by your NetSuite administrator. Be careful to enter it correctly, as typos can prevent you from logging in. Your User ID is unique to you and is used to identify your account within the NetSuite system.
- Enter Your Password: Next up is the password field. Type in your password. Remember that passwords are case-sensitive, so make sure your Caps Lock key isn't on. If you can't remember your password, don't worry – we'll cover password recovery in a bit.
- Click the 'Login' Button: Once you've entered your User ID and password, click the 'Login' button. This will send your credentials to NetSuite for authentication.
- Two-Factor Authentication (If Enabled): If your company has enabled two-factor authentication (2FA), you'll be prompted to enter a code from your authenticator app or receive a code via SMS. Enter the code to complete the login process. 2FA adds an extra layer of security to your account, making it more difficult for unauthorized users to gain access.
- Welcome to NetSuite!: If everything goes smoothly, you'll be redirected to your NetSuite dashboard. From here, you can access all the modules and features that you have been granted permission to use. Congratulations, you're in!

Troubleshooting Common Login Issues
Even with the best instructions, sometimes things can go wrong. Let's troubleshoot some common IIOracle NetSuite ERP login issues:
- Incorrect User ID or Password: This is the most common issue. Double-check that you've entered your User ID and password correctly. Remember, passwords are case-sensitive! If you're still having trouble, try resetting your password.
- Forgot Password: Click the 'Forgot Password' link on the login page. You'll be prompted to enter your User ID or email address. NetSuite will send you an email with instructions on how to reset your password. Follow the instructions carefully to create a new, secure password.
- Account Locked Out: If you enter the wrong password too many times, your account may be locked out for security reasons. Contact your NetSuite administrator to unlock your account. They will be able to reset your password or unlock your account, allowing you to regain access to the system.
- Two-Factor Authentication Issues: If you're having trouble with 2FA, make sure your authenticator app is synced correctly and that you're entering the correct code. If you've lost access to your authenticator app or phone, contact your NetSuite administrator for assistance. They can help you disable 2FA or provide you with a temporary bypass code.
- Browser Issues: Sometimes, browser issues can interfere with the login process. Try clearing your browser's cache and cookies, or try using a different browser. Ensure that your browser is up to date, as older versions may not be compatible with NetSuite. Additionally, check if any browser extensions are interfering with the login process, and disable them if necessary.
- Network Connectivity Issues: A stable internet connection is essential for logging into NetSuite. Check your internet connection and make sure you have a strong signal. If you're using Wi-Fi, try restarting your router. If you're still having trouble, contact your internet service provider for assistance.

Security Best Practices for Your NetSuite Account
Protecting your IIOracle NetSuite ERP login and account is crucial. Here are some security best practices to keep in mind:
- Use a Strong, Unique Password: Avoid using easily guessable passwords like 'password' or '123456'. Create a strong, unique password that includes a combination of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ols. Do not reuse passwords across multiple accounts.
-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): If your company offers 2FA, enable it to add an extra layer of security to your account. 2FA requires you to enter a code from your authenticator app or receive a code via SMS in addition to your password, making it more difficult for unauthorized users to gain access.
- Be Wary of Phishing Attempts: Be cautious of emails or messages that ask for your NetSuite login credentials. Always verify the sender's identity before clicking on any links or providing any information. Phishing emails often mimic legitimate communications, so it's important to be vigilant.
- Keep Your Contact Information Updated: Make sure your contact information, including your email address and phone number, is up to date in your NetSuite account. This will ensure that you can receive important notifications and password reset instructions.
- Log Out When You're Finished: Always log out of your NetSuite account when you're finished using it, especially if you're using a public or shared computer. This will prevent unauthorized users from accessing your account.
- Monitor Your Account Activity: Regularly monitor your NetSuite account activity for any suspicious or unauthorized activity. If you notice anything unusual, contact your NetSuite administrator immediately.
